So Fantasmic and the Star Wars show were held at the same time?

Unlike at Epcot (and IllumiNations,) Fantasmic! does not always happen at DHS "closing time."

An important thing to know is that the current schedule for events and closing times this far in advance are
very likely to change.
Expect updates to within 14 days in advance of the actual dates.
(And, sometimes as late as "day-of.")

Does SWAGS keep running in December? I may be mistaken, but I thought another show replaced it during the holiday season last year.
 
Does SWAGS keep running in December? I may be mistaken, but I thought another show replaced it during the holiday season last year.

EDIT:
Jingle Bell, Jingle BAM did run in 2017 in place of SWAGS from about the second week in November thru December 14, then both Jingle Bell, Jingle BAM -and- SWAGS ran nightly starting December 15 thru the end of December.
 
Last edited:
Jingle Bell, Jingle BAM Spectacular did run in 2017 in place of SWAGS from about the second week in November thru December 30th.
Actually SWAGS returned Dec. 15th, so from that date until Dec 31st you had both SWAGS and JBJB.
